Celebrating Over 20 Years of Bicycle Safety

helmets are the number one tool for preventing head and brain injuries while biking

Sinas Dramis Law Firm once again upheld its cherished tradition of providing local children with bicycle helmets by hosting its Lids for Kids events in Lansing and Grand Rapids. Supported by community partners and generous volunteers, these annual helmet giveaways are celebrating over 20 years of bicycle safety promotion. Did you know that a correctly fitted helmet is the single most effective defense against head and brain injury during bicycle accidents? US-127 Corridor Improvements: Enhancing Road Safety and Efficiency

If you've spent time driving around Lansing, you've likely seen construction underway on the US-127 / I-496 Corridor. In a major infrastructure push, the Michigan Department of Transportation (MDOT) kicked off the US-127 Corridor Improvement project in the Spring of 2023. This initiative, running through Spring 2026, aims to significantly enhance the safety, efficiency, and overall functionality of the US-127/I-496 corridor in Ingham & Clinton Counties. According to the state, this project is not just a road improvement plan; it's a step towards a safer, smoother, and more efficient future for Lansing area Michigan's road users.
